Finding Affordable Pumpkin Patches Near Miami
The reality is that most pumpkin patches, particularly those with elaborate setups and numerous activities, charge admission fees. These fees often help cover the costs of running the farm, providing entertainment, and, of course, growing the pumpkins. However, several farms near Miami offer free admission, allowing you to wander through the patch, take photos, and purchase pumpkins without an upfront cost. Often, these farms will charge separately for activities like hayrides, corn mazes, and petting zoos.
What to Look For in a “Free Admission” Pumpkin Patch
When searching for a free admission pumpkin patch, it’s essential to clarify what “free” truly means. Some patches might offer free entry to the pumpkin patch itself, but charge for parking, specific activities, or even just to take photos in certain areas. Before you go, check the farm’s website or social media pages for detailed information on pricing and any associated costs. Consider calling ahead to verify their policies.
Tips for Saving Money at a Pumpkin Patch
Even if you can’t find a completely free pumpkin patch, there are ways to save money and enjoy the experience without breaking the bank:
- Go during off-peak hours: Weekdays and early mornings are often less crowded and may have lower rates or special deals.
- Check for coupons and discounts: Many farms offer coupons online, in local newspapers, or through community organizations.
- Bring your own snacks and drinks: Farm snacks and drinks can be expensive, so pack your own to save money.
- Focus on the free activities: Many farms offer free activities like photo opportunities, pumpkin carving demonstrations, and nature walks.
- Consider buying just one pumpkin: Choose one special pumpkin as a family and enjoy decorating it together at home. You could also check out local stores like grocery stores that often sell pumpkins for decorating with free entry, thus no need to purchase any tickets.
Alternative Options for Fall Fun
If you’re looking for free or low-cost fall activities in Miami, consider these alternatives:
- Visit a local park: Many parks host fall festivals with free activities like hayrides, pumpkin painting, and games.
- Attend a community event: Check your local community calendar for free fall events like trunk-or-treats, harvest festivals, and pumpkin carving contests.
- Visit a local grocery store: While not a pumpkin patch, many grocery stores have displays of pumpkins that make for great photo opportunities.
